Maryland HB 844 (2021) — State Retirement and Pension System - Fiduciary Insurance

Votes
- On Third Reading — 139–0 (pass) · lower
Sponsors
- Chair, Joint Committee on Pensions — primary (organization)
- Lierman — primary (person)
Timeline
The legislative action history — every referral, reading, and vote.
- 2021-01-29 First Reading Appropriations
referral-committee - 2021-02-01 Hearing 2/10 at 1:30 p.m.
- 2021-02-22 Favorable Report by Appropriations
committee-passage-favorable - 2021-02-23 Favorable Adopted Second Reading Passed
committee-passage-favorable - 2021-02-25 Third Reading Passed
passage - 2021-02-26 Referred Budget and Taxation
referral-committee - 2021-03-31 Favorable Report by Budget and Taxation
committee-passage-favorable - 2021-03-31 Favorable Adopted Second Reading Passed
committee-passage-favorable - 2021-04-01 Third Reading Passed
passage - 2021-04-01 Returned Passed
- 2021-05-30 Enacted under Article II, Section 17(c) of the Maryland Constitution - Chapter 419
became-law
